Output 98e0cd29f88d0114b02050abea85518b07e23ba0378e02d57c0c1f876b932ac2:153

value
528458
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84f64b12aeb2aa543b9ff1a6e221450c84d99e72 OP_EQUAL
address
3Dp4Acx8CcAKtrjX4R5yyrJ9CPNtWyyNSg
transaction
98e0cd29f88d0114b02050abea85518b07e23ba0378e02d57c0c1f876b932ac2
spent
true